Pharmaceutical product with closure assembly
Abstract
A system includes a container and an adapter. The container may include a wall defining a receptacle and a neck, the neck forming an opening and a passage in fluid communication between the receptacle and the opening; a closure assembly having a portion disposed within the neck, and including an insert defining a valve seat, an actuator, a valve member attached to the actuator and sealingly engageable with the valve seat, and a biasing member disposed between the insert and the actuator. The biasing member urges the valve member into sealing engagement with the valve seat in an actuator advanced state, and the valve member disengages from the valve seat in an actuator retracted state, the actuator depending through the opening in the advanced state. The adapter may be removably attached to the container, and configured to move the actuator from advanced to retracted state upon attachment.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A system comprising:
a container including:
a wall defining a receptacle and a neck, the neck forming an opening and a passage in fluid communication between the receptacle and the opening; and
a closure assembly having a portion disposed within the neck, the closure assembly comprising an insert defining a valve seat, an actuator, a valve member attached to the actuator and sealingly engageable with the valve seat, and a biasing member disposed between the insert and the actuator,
wherein the biasing member urges the valve member into sealing engagement with the valve seat when the actuator is in an advanced state, and the valve member disengages from the valve seat with the actuator in a retracted state, the actuator depending through the opening in the advanced state; and
an adapter removably attachable to the container, the adapter configured to cooperate with a vaporizer inlet port and to move the actuator from the advanced state to the retracted state upon attachment of the adapter to the container.
2 . The system of claim 1 , wherein:
the valve seat is defined at a proximal end of the insert, the valve member is attached to a proximal end of the actuator; a distal end of the actuator depends through the opening in the advanced state; and the biasing member is disposed between the distal end of the actuator and the proximal end of the insert.
3 . The system of claim 2 , wherein the insert includes a radially inwardly directed rim, and the biasing member is disposed between the distal end of the actuator and the radially inwardly directed rim.
4 . The system of claim 3 , wherein the proximal end of the actuator depends into the insert, and a distal end of the valve member is attached to the proximal end of the actuator while a proximal end of the valve member sealingly engages the valve seat in the advanced state.
5 . The system of claim 1 , wherein the biasing member comprises a compression spring.
6 . The system of claim 1 , wherein the actuator has at least one annular wall and a central mounting hub to which the valve member is attached, the mounting hub spaced from an inner surface of the annular wall to define one or more passages therebetween.
7 . The system of claim 6 , wherein an end of the biasing member is received about the mounting hub to align the biasing member.
8 . The system of claim 1 , wherein the insert comprises a sink, and an end of the biasing member is disposed within the sink to align the biasing member.
9 . The system of claim 1 , wherein the valve member comprises a poppet valve head.
10 . The system of claim 1 , wherein the valve member comprises a valve head including a groove and a flexible sealing member received within the groove.
11 . The system of claim 1 , wherein the valve member is formed integrally with the actuator.
12 . The system of claim 1 , further comprising a halogenated inhalation anesthetic disposed within the receptacle, the halogenated inhalation anesthetic being selected from the group consisting of sevoflurane, desflurane, isoflurane, enflurane, methoxyflurane and halothane.
13 . The system of claim 1 , wherein the insert is press-fit into the neck passage.
14 . The system of claim 1 , wherein the container comprises a shoulder formed in the passage, and the insert comprises a shoulder formed in an exterior surface of the insert, the shoulders abutting to limit movement of the insert relative to the container along the passage.
15 .
